Summary of This Method

Written by Mark Levine, a renowned pianist and experienced educator, this method is aimed at pianists who want to understand and master the codes of jazz through a structured approach. It offers a genuine learning path, from essential foundations (intervals, triads, major modes) to key jazz language progressions such as the II-V-I. Concepts are presented with accessible explanations and, above all, with concrete piano examples, facilitating daily practice and the assimilation of harmonic reflexes.

The book places particular emphasis on voicings and accompaniment: 3-note voicings, sus and Phrygian color chords, progressive enrichment of inversions, left-hand voicing work, and note transformations to achieve modern sounds. You will also explore major concepts such as tritone substitution, stride and Bud Powell-style voicings, as well as block chords and comping, to develop a solid, musical, and stylistically accurate accompaniment style. Thanks to chord names and educational texts, this method is a long-term resource for working on harmony, independence, and jazz color on the piano.
